“ექვსი” (ekvsi) — six in Georgian. Numeral, level A1, topic — numbers and counting. Four consonants in a row and a single vowel. The ordinal grows its own extra e: meekvse, sixth. In a live sentence: “ექვსი კვერცხი ვიყიდე” — I bought six eggs. You can hear how it sounds right here. Written with the characters ე, ქ, ვ, ს, ი.
